Weekly Issue-《一战再战》

Weekly Issue-《一战再战》

💡 原文中文,约3100字,阅读约需8分钟。
📝

内容提要

2025年9月22日,由于数据库架构变更和PgBouncer版本升级,核心API发生故障。Bitnami在迁移至内部库时意外升级PgBouncer,导致控制面崩溃。

🎯

关键要点

  • 2025年9月22日,核心API因数据库架构变更和PgBouncer版本升级发生故障。
  • 在代码清理过程中,移除了一个未使用的数据库列,但后续代码更改意外恢复了部分内容,导致核心API失败。
  • PgBouncer版本升级是故障的根本原因,控制面数据库依赖PgBouncer作为连接池。
  • Bitnami停止维护公开镜像,导致迁移至内部镜像库时PgBouncer意外升级。
  • Cloudflare在2025年11月18日发生严重故障,故障原因与Rust有关,但具体细节未提及。
  • 监控五个关键指标可以帮助防止系统停机,包括RTT变化、缓冲区使用率、接口错误率、TCP重传率和网络流量对称性。
  • 在生产环境中不建议使用Docker运行PostgreSQL,因Docker官方PG镜像只支持两个Debian版本,可能导致locale文件不匹配。
  • 当前最常用的软密码仍然是'123456',其他常见密码包括'theworldinyourhand'和'cisco'。
  • 挪威未加入欧盟但与欧盟保持良好关系,成为能源供应的赢家,财政收入创历史新高。
  • 挪威是世界上最大的三文鱼出口国之一,因其海水寒冷而纯净,养出的鱼肉鲜嫩肥美。

延伸问答

2025年9月22日发生了什么故障?

核心API因数据库架构变更和PgBouncer版本升级发生故障。

PgBouncer版本升级为何导致核心API失败?

PgBouncer版本升级导致控制面数据库资源消耗异常,影响了核心API的正常运行。

Bitnami的变更对系统有什么影响?

Bitnami停止维护公开镜像,导致迁移至内部镜像库时PgBouncer意外升级,进而引发故障。

如何监控以防止系统停机?

监控RTT变化、缓冲区使用率、接口错误率、TCP重传率和网络流量对称性可以帮助防止系统停机。

在生产环境中使用Docker运行PostgreSQL有什么风险?

在生产环境中使用Docker运行PostgreSQL可能导致locale文件不匹配,影响数据库的正常运行。

当前最常用的软密码是什么?

当前最常用的软密码是'123456',其他常见密码包括'theworldinyourhand'和'cisco'。

➡️

继续阅读